The main entry rule is: green crossing red on the TDI within the first 2 candles for an entry...
I don't care what the red TDI line is doing.
Did Stoch's confirm the TDI signal between the 20-80 lines...?
The 12-2 and 4-6 is for the TDI and not the 5ema... that would just be a bonus...
If you meet the TDI entry rule it doesn't much matter where the 5 ema is in relation to the 1st two candles...
